Title: Innovator Jörg Farrnbacher: Pioneering Organic Light-Emitting Diodes
Introduction
Jörg Farrnbacher, an esteemed inventor based in Wuppertal, Germany, has made significant contributions to the field of organic light-emitting diodes (OLEDs). With a total of three patents to his name, Farrnbacher is at the forefront of advancing lighting technology through innovative designs and operational methods.
Latest Patents
Farrnbacher's latest patents showcase his expertise and innovative spirit. His first patent describes an organic light-emitting diode featuring a plurality of light-emitting segments. This invention allows the diode to include a first light-emitting segment and a second, where both segments utilize a common first and second electrode. The segments are designed to emit radiation at varying brightness levels, enhancing the adaptability and efficiency of lighting solutions.
Another noteworthy patent involves a method for operating an organic light-emitting component, which encompasses a first and second electrode surrounding an organic functional layer stack. The method employs multiple electrical connection elements that apply different voltage levels over time, optimizing the performance of the lighting device.
